Output 5c89cccf83e7b58567388fdd50c52849bb0e07afefa153f5e00d612fe550a4fd:0

value
634143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0e1c34c71752a8dfba504b4a054574e6c6117bd OP_EQUAL
address
3LjUvizHbdMuqSfEedtW6mduSTQCJB8qnz
transaction
5c89cccf83e7b58567388fdd50c52849bb0e07afefa153f5e00d612fe550a4fd
confirmations
307157
spent
true